FERNANDEZ MILIAN, Rodolfo; SARMIENTO BROOKS, Gil Vicente; FERNANDEZ MACHIN, Luis  and  CORDOVA MEDINA, Carmen. Gestantes con antígeno de superficie positivo: resultado de su pesquisaje en 5 837 casos. Rev Cubana Hig Epidemiol [online]. 1999, vol.37, n.2, pp.61-65. ISSN 0253-1751.

An observational and analytical case-control study was conducted among 5 837 women that were screened in the municipalities of Guanabacoa and Regla from June 1, 1990, to June 1, 1994. 20 cases with positive surface antigens for heapatits B that constituted the study group were detected, accounting for a prevalence of 0.3 %. The control group was formed by a stratified sampling of 4 polyclinics of both municipalities. 120 women who underwent an ELISA and had negative results were grouped. The relative risk and its confidence interval were used as an epidemiological instrument. In the study group the following variables were statistically significant amog the identifiable risk factors: sexually transmitted diseases, promiscuity, previous surgical procedures, bad economic situation, celibacy, university level, hemotherapy history, urosepsis checking, having a preterm newborn with a birth weight lowere than 2 500 g, and report of children with these characteristics in prior pregnancies.
